Tokyo Hostels with a Bar: Your Social Hub in Japan's Capital

For backpackers, solo travelers, and digital nomads exploring Tokyo, finding a hostel with a bar can transform your experience. It's more than just a place to grab a drink; it's a built-in social hub where connections are made, stories are shared, and plans for exploring the city come to life. These hostels offer a relaxed atmosphere, often with communal spaces extending beyond the bar, making it easy to meet fellow travelers after a day of navigating Tokyo's bustling streets. If you are looking for a quiet evening chat or a lively night out, a hostel bar provides the perfect starting point for your Tokyo adventure.

Nui. HOSTEL & BAR LOUNGE

Nui. HOSTEL & BAR LOUNGE is a social hostel in Tokyo, a 2-minute walk from Kuramae Subway Station. It features a shared lounge with a cafe and bar, a shared kitchen, and offers bike hire. Dorms have reading lights, privacy curtains, and outlets. Sensoji Temple is a 15-minute stroll away.

Tips for Choosing a Hostel with Bar in Tokyo

Tip Nº 01

Explore different hostel bars: Each bar has its own unique vibe. Don't be afraid to try a few to find the one that best suits your mood, whether you prefer a quiet chat or a lively party.

Tip Nº 02

Check for happy hour deals: Many hostel bars offer special promotions during certain hours. Take advantage of these to save money and enjoy a drink with fellow travelers.

Tip Nº 03

Participate in hostel events: Hostels often organize themed nights, live music, or pub crawls starting from their bar. Joining these events is a fantastic way to meet people and experience Tokyo's nightlife.

Tip Nº 04

Ask staff for local recommendations: The bar staff are often locals or long-term residents with great insights into the best spots in the city. Don't hesitate to ask for their favorite hidden gems.

Tip Nº 05

Be mindful of local customs: While hostel bars are relaxed, remember you're in Japan. Be respectful of noise levels, especially late at night, and always be polite to staff and fellow guests.
